For the ones that are interested, recently had to replace a blown turbo on a Defender 2.2lt TDCi (puma) and did a CAT delete at the same time. Bit of a pain to get out, had to undo the engine mount nut and jack up engine, then still had to bend bracket on cat before I could squeeze it out. Should be the same deal for a 2.4 TDCi (puma) but as the CAT is a bit smaller it may well just fall out.
Its a great mod to do, the improvement dare I say.... better than some remaps and a darn sight cheaper

No need to undo anything or lift the engine at all to remove.
Just unbolt, cut the bracket off, cut the cat from the pipe at the bottom.
Rotate cat anti-clockwise and being bottom towards rear of vehicle and it will drop out.
Took me and the local exhaust guy 10-15 min to remove.
2.4 comes out if you remove the Gearbox crossmember still a PITA!!!!!

Took me about 1 hour to do my 2.4.Undid the bolts,cut the bottom pipe off the cat with a grinder,a bit of a twist and out it came.A new de-cat pipe from the UK for $130 or so landed at my door,it went straight in with a twist and bolted up,I recon I could do it in under an hour now.The difference is less cabin heat,more go,much more go actually and about another 100k's to a tank,downside,less engine braking.
